LSU @ UGA - Who do you want to win?!


Tough call, but I think I'll have to go with UGA on this one. I think I would rather have LSU moping after a loss when we come to town instead of riding high and coming home undefeated to play the #1 ranked team. I think that would put their fan base into a frenzy and make our task a little more difficult.

Often it is tougher catching an angry team coming off a loss, but in this particular case, I'd rather LSU not be unbeaten when we play them.

What do yall think?  We have to do something this weekend beside worry about concussion symptoms!

Root for the West

You always have to root for the West. What if Florida loses next week, beats Georgia, and then suffers a freak loss to Spurrier at South Carolina, for example? If Georgia wins this game and their others, they win the SEC East. Gotta root for LSU if you’re a Florida fan.
